Hypoadrenalism is where your body is no longer producing cortisol at optimal levels and your adrenals have gone “kaput” for lack of a better word.
This happens when chronic stress is present for too long and your hormones are overworked and subsequently drained.
Symptoms such as fatigue, hypothyroidism, irritability, excessive sleep, and inconsistent temperatures are just some of the issues you could be encountering that are common with hypoadrenalism.
